Estou tentando usar o FileExists e o CopiFile no Delphi 7 mas caso eu passe o parâmetro desta forma por exemplo:
procedure TfrmBackup.btnBackUpLocalClick(Sender: TObject);
var CBD, ArqBkp : String;
begin
if DirDlg.Execute then begin
ArqBkp := DirDlg.Path + FormatDateTime('yyyymmdd_hhnn',now)+'.bkp';
CBD := 'C:\sistemas\controleServicos\bd\bd.mdb'
if FileExists(CBD) then
CopyFile(PAnsiChar(CBD),PAnsiChar(ArqBkp),True)
else
Showmessage('Arquivo não encontrado!');
end;
ele não encontra o diretório...
caso eu tente usar desta forma
procedure TfrmBackup.btnBackUpLocalClick(Sender: TObject);
var CBD, ArqBkp : String;
begin
if DirDlg.Execute then begin
ArqBkp := DirDlg.Path + FormatDateTime('yyyymmdd_hhnn',now)+'.bkp';
CBD := 'C:\sistemas\controleServicos\bd\bd.mdb'
if FileExists('C:\sistemas\controleServicos\bd\bd.mdb') then
CopyFile(PAnsiChar('C:\sistemas\controleServicos\bd\bd.mdb'),PAnsiChar(ArqBkp),True)
else
Showmessage('Arquivo não encontrado!');
end;
Alguém sabe o porque? É meu Delphi que ta ruim ou algo assim? Tem alguma solução alternativa?
Pergunta
LucAlucard
Estou tentando usar o FileExists e o CopiFile no Delphi 7 mas caso eu passe o parâmetro desta forma por exemplo:
ele não encontra o diretório... caso eu tente usar desta formaAlguém sabe o porque? É meu Delphi que ta ruim ou algo assim? Tem alguma solução alternativa?
Brigadão gente...
Link para o comentário
Compartilhar em outros sites
2 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.